Cakephp:如果使用主题,则无法登录

时间:2011-08-02 20:50:00

标签: cakephp

我不是一个新手cakephp开发者,但我不会称自己为中级蛋糕程序员。

我遇到了一种我无法处理的奇怪行为。

我已经构建了一个具有默认视图的应用。第一个客户需要主题,所以我决定使用cakephp主题功能,并开始制作一个带有视图,布局等的主题。

我正在使用cakephp 1.3.8。

除非我无法登录,否则一切正常.Pakephp将我重定向到一个不可能的地方,搜索控制器带有搜索结果。它根本不可能发生。 使用默认视图,一切正常。

可能是什么原因?它可能是Auth组件中的错误吗?我应该从哪里开始调试这个以及如何调试?

感谢。

修改

我将默认视图复制到新主题中,并将$ theme变量更改为此新主题。一切正常,所以Auth和主题设施都很好,原因应该是我的第一个主题。主题或视图文件如何影响登录处理和/或身份验证重定向?我仍然不知道如何在我的视图中找到错误:(。我已将调试设置为2,还检查了tmp / logs中的日志,但现在有信息。有什么想法吗?

1 个答案:

答案 0 :(得分:0)

解决

我发现问题,$ this-> Form-> end()在searchbox元素中丢失,因此登录数据已提交到产品控制器搜索方法,因此登录未被处理。

是我的错。